谷歌浏览器的开发者模式:深度解析
随着互联网技术的快速发展,网页的复杂性和动态性愈发增强,开发者需要越来越多的工具来确保他们能够高效地构建和调试网页内容。谷歌浏览器(Google Chrome)作为全球最流行的网页浏览器之一,其开发者模式(Developer Tools)为开发人员提供了强大的调试工具和功能,帮助他们更好地理解和优化网页。本文将深入解析谷歌浏览器的开发者模式,探讨其功能和应用。
首先,开发者模式的打开方式非常简单。在谷歌浏览器中,用户只需右键点击网页的任意空白处,然后选择“检查”选项,或者使用快捷键 `Ctrl + Shift + I`(Windows)或 `Command + Option + I`(Mac)即可打开开发者工具。
开发者模式主要分为多个面板,每个面板都有其特定的功能。以下是一些最常用的面板及其功能解析:
1. **元素面板(Elements)**
元素面板是开发者工具最常用的部分之一,它允许用户查看和编辑网页的HTML和CSS。通过这一面板,可以实时修改网页结构和样式,观察更改如何影响页面的外观。用户可以通过选择页面上的元素,查看其CSS样式、盒模型和其他属性,还可以添加、删除或修改元素,帮助调试和优化网页设计。
2. **控制台面板(Console)**
控制台面板是一个JavaScript调试接口,开发者可以在这里执行JavaScript代码并查看输出,以便进行调试和测试。此面板还能输出运行时的错误信息,方便开发者快速定位问题。
3. **网络面板(Network)**
网络面板提供了对网页加载过程的深度分析,开发者可以查看页面中所有网络请求的详细信息,包括请求类型、状态码、响应时间等。这对于优化网页性能、分析资源加载瓶颈至关重要。
4. **性能面板(Performance)**
性能面板允许开发者录制网站的性能数据,分析加载时间、脚本执行时间和渲染时间等。通过这些数据,开发者能够找到性能瓶颈,并采取措施进行优化,以确保网页的流畅性。
5. **应用面板(Application)**
应用面板展示了与网页相关的各种资源,包括本地存储、Session Storage、缓存、Cookies等。开发者可以直接在此面板中查看和编辑存储的数据,帮助管理前端存储和服务端交互。
6. **安全面板(Security)**
安全面板提供有关页面安全性的信息,包括HTTPS状态、证书有效性等。开发者可以利用这一面板查看潜在的安全问题,确保用户数据的安全。
谷歌浏览器的开发者模式不仅对于前端开发人员至关重要,也为后端开发人员和数据分析师提供了有力的支持。开发者可以利用这些工具更快地发现和解决问题,提高效率并确保网页的优质体验。
总之,谷歌浏览器的开发者模式是一款功能强大的调试和分析工具,为现代网页开发提供了全面的支持。无论是在构建新网站还是优化现有项目,掌握其使用技巧都能极大地提升开发者的工作效率。通过不断熟悉这些工具,开发者们不仅能够改善自己的工作流程,还能够为用户提供更佳的在线体验。